- Six campers brave the outdoor elements for a once in a lifetime opportunity - to perfect their baking skills under the watchful eye of baking mentor Martha Stewart, host Jesse Palmer and camp counselors and baking experts Carla Hall and Dan Langan. Each episode the bakers are lead through challenges that test their skills over two rounds, with the most impressive baker of the first heat getting a personal one-on-one mentoring session with their idol, Martha, in her home kitchen. Equal parts baking boot-camp and camp-inspired games and challenges, the baker that displays the least amount of progress at the end of each episode will pack their bags and head home, with the last camper standing winning a kitchen filled with appliances worth $25,000.
